Shaochilong (meaning "shark toothed dragon") is an extinct genus of carcharodontosaurid dinosaur from the mid-Cretaceous (Late Cenomanian to the end of the Turonian stage) Ulansuhai Formation of China (about 92 million years ago). The type species, S. maortuensis, was originally named Chilantaisaurus maortuensis, but was re-described and reclassified in 2009. [1] [2] It was one of the last known carcharodontosaurids to walk the earth. Alongside Mapusaurus from Argentina, they were the only members of the family to live until the end of the Turonian epoch.
The material referred to Shaochilong, IVPP V.2885.1-7, consisted of skull fragments (a braincase, partial skull roof, quadrates, and a right maxilla), axis and six caudal vertebrae. A fragmentary left maxilla was also referred to the species, although it has apparently gone missing as of 2009. Although these are believed to belong to a single individual, a lectotype was established in 2010 to accommodate for the possibility that the specimens came from multiple individuals. The lectotype consists of the braincase (IVPP V.2885.1) and partial skull roof (IVPP V.2885.2). [2] All of these specimens were discovered in Inner Mongolia and described by Hu in 1964 as a species of Chilantaisaurus . [3] The genus was informally named "Alashansaurus" by Chure in 2000.
Chure (2002) and Rauhut (2001) suggested that it did not belong to that genus, and was probably a primitive coelurosaur. [4] However, a re-description by Brusatte and colleagues in 2009 found that it was a carcharodontosaurid, the first recognized from Asia. This re-description also provided a new genus name. [1] A more comprehensive description and discussion was published the following year. [2]
The individual which IVPP V2885.1 belonged to was probably adult or nearly adult individual, due to the fusion of many elements of the braincase. Shaochilong's length – based on the length of the maxillary tooth row – is estimated at 5 to 6 metres (16 to 20 ft). Estimated length of the femur is 61.5 cm which suggests the whole animal weighed approximately 500 kilograms (1,100 lb). This made Shaochilong an uncharacteristically small carcharodontosaurid, in contrast with other members of the family, which were among the largest carnivorous animals on earth. Nevertheless, as an unambiguous example of a fairly large carnosaur in middle Cretaceous Asia, it provides information on the ecosystem of this setting and is evidence that carcharodontosaurids persisted through the middle cretaceous and that large tyrannosaurids (such as Tyrannosaurus ) did not dominate Laurasia until the very end of the Cretaceous. According to the proportions of its maxilla, Shaochilong was a relatively short-faced carcharodontosaur. In combination with its comparatively small size, it could have had a unique ecological role in comparison to other members of the family. [2]

Phylogenetic analysis performed by Brusatte and coworkers indicate that Shaochilong is deeply nested within the carcharodontosaurids, the most derived group among the allosauroids. Shaochilong appears to be more closely related to the Gondwanan carcharodontosaurids ( Tyrannotitan , Carcharodontosaurus , Mapusaurus , Giganotosaurus ) than the Laurasian ones (such as Neovenator and Acrocanthosaurus ). Shaochilong is the youngest known Laurasian allosauroid suggesting that basal tetanurans not tyrannosaurids, were still the dominant group of large-bodied theropods in Laurasian during the Mid-Cretaceous and that the rise of tyrannosaurids as the dominant group of large terrestrial predators was sudden and confined to the very end of the Cretaceous.

Cau (2024) recovered Shaochilong in a clade with Labocania and as a close relative to Lajasvenator , Meraxes , and referred cranial material of a " Carcharodontosaurus iguidensis " specimen. [6]

Giganotosaurus is a genus of theropod dinosaur that lived in what is now Argentina, during the early Cenomanian age of the Late Cretaceous period, approximately 99.6 to 95 million years ago. The holotype specimen was discovered in the Candeleros Formation of Patagonia in 1993 and is almost 70% complete. The animal was named Giganotosaurus carolinii in 1995; the genus name translates to "giant southern lizard", and the specific name honors the discoverer, Ruben Carolini. A dentary bone, a tooth, and some tracks, discovered before the holotype, were later assigned to this animal. The genus attracted much interest and became part of a scientific debate about the maximum sizes of theropod dinosaurs.
Acrocanthosaurus is a genus of carcharodontosaurid dinosaur that existed in what is now North America during the Aptian and early Albian stages of the Early Cretaceous, from 113 to 110 million years ago. Like most dinosaur genera, Acrocanthosaurus contains only a single species, A. atokensis. It had a continent-wide range, with fossil remains known from the U.S. states of Oklahoma, Texas, and Wyoming in the west, and Maryland in the east.
Carcharodontosaurus is a genus of carnivorous theropod dinosaur that lived in North Africa from about 100 to 94 million years ago during the Cenomanian stage of the Late Cretaceous. Two teeth of the genus, now lost, were first described from Algeria by French paleontologists Charles Depéret and Justin Savornin as Megalosaurus saharicus. A partial skeleton was collected by crews of German paleontologist Ernst Stromer during a 1914 expedition to Egypt. Stromer did not report the Egyptian find until 1931, in which he dubbed the novel genus Carcharodontosaurus, making the type species C. saharicus. Unfortunately, this skeleton was destroyed during the Second World War. In 1995 a nearly complete skull of C. saharicus, the first well-preserved specimen to be found in almost a century, was discovered in the Kem Kem Beds of Morocco; it was designated the neotype in 1996. Fossils unearthed from the Echkar Formation of northern Niger were described and named as another species, C. iguidensis, in 2007.

Tetanurae is a clade that includes most theropod dinosaurs, including megalosauroids, allosauroids, tyrannosauroids, ornithomimosaurs, compsognathids and maniraptorans. Tetanurans are defined as all theropods more closely related to modern birds than to Ceratosaurus and contain the majority of predatory dinosaur diversity. Tetanurae likely diverged from its sister group, Ceratosauria, during the late Triassic. Tetanurae first appeared in the fossil record by the Early Jurassic about 190 mya and by the Middle Jurassic had become globally distributed.

Carcharodontosauridae is a group of carnivorous theropod dinosaurs. In 1931, Ernst Stromer named Carcharodontosauridae as a family, which, in modern paleontology, indicates a clade within Carnosauria. Carcharodontosaurids include some of the largest land predators ever known: Giganotosaurus, Mapusaurus, Carcharodontosaurus, and Tyrannotitan all rivaled Tyrannosaurus in size. Estimates give a maximum weight of 8–10 metric tons for the largest carcharodontosaurids, while the smallest carcharodontosaurids were estimated to have weighed at least 500 kilograms (1,100 lb).
Rugops is a monospecific genus of basal abelisaurid theropod dinosaur from Niger that lived during the Late Cretaceous period in what is now the Echkar Formation. The type and only species, Rugops primus, is known only from a partial skull. It was named and described in 2004 by Paul Sereno, Jeffery Wilson and Jack Conrad. Rugops has an estimated length of 4.4–5.3 metres and weight of 410 kilograms. The top of its skull bears several pits which correlates with overlaying scale and the front of the snout would have had an armour-like dermis.
Alioramus is a genus of tyrannosaurid theropod dinosaurs from the Late Cretaceous period of Asia. It currently contains two species. The type species, A. remotus is known from a partial skull and three foot bones recovered from the Mongolian Nemegt Formation, which was deposited in a humid floodplain about 70 million years ago. These remains were named and described by Soviet paleontologist Sergei Kurzanov in 1976. A second species, A. altai, known from a much more complete skeleton also from the Nemegt Formation, was named and described by Stephen L. Brusatte and colleagues in 2009. Its relationships to other tyrannosaurid genera were at first unclear, with some evidence supporting a hypothesis that Alioramus was closely related to the contemporary species Tarbosaurus bataar. However, the discovery of Qianzhousaurus indicates that it belongs to a distinct branch of tyrannosaurs, namely the tribe Alioramini.

Allosauroidea is a superfamily or clade of theropod dinosaurs which contains four families — the Metriacanthosauridae, Allosauridae, Carcharodontosauridae, and Neovenatoridae. Allosauroids, alongside the family Megalosauroidea, were among the apex predators that were active during the Middle Jurassic to Late Cretaceous periods. The most famous and best understood allosauroid is the North American genus Allosaurus.
Neovenatoridae is a proposed clade of carcharodontosaurian dinosaurs uniting some primitive members of the group such as Neovenator with the Megaraptora, a group of theropods with controversial affinities. Other studies recover megaraptorans as basal coelurosaurs unrelated to carcharodontosaurs. Other theropods with uncertain affinities such as Gualicho, Chilantaisaurus and Deltadromeus are also sometimes included.
